Formula

Formula
Pbit = PiB × 9.007199

Multiply any value in pebibytes by 9.007199 to obtain the value in petabits.

How do I convert Pbit back to PiB?
Divide by the same factor — or equivalently, multiply by 0.1110223. So 1 Pbit = 0.111022 PiB.

Decimal (SI) units (kB, MB, GB, TB, PB) use base-10 multiples: 1 kB = 1,000 bytes. Binary (IEC 80000-13) units (KiB, MiB, GiB, TiB, PiB) use base-2 multiples: 1 KiB = 1,024 bytes. 1 byte = 8 bits exactly across both ladders.
